All-State Baseball: 2nd & 3rd Teams
In addition to first team overall, the 43rd edition of the Cal-Hi Sports All-State teams for baseball also has 35 more players here who have been selected second team. Any player from any school regardless of class or school size can be on first or second team. The third team, however, is only for seniors...

NBA Finals Alums: Point Guard Special
The greatest point guard ever from a Northern California high school will be in the head coaching chair for one team in this year’s NBA Finals while the other team will be partially led by one of the greatest point guards ever from a Southern California high school. More Baseball State Players of the Year
State Junior of the Year Bryce Rainer of Harvard-Westlake and State Sophomore of the Year Diego Velazquez of Encino Crespi know each other well from being in the same league.
